When we launched Imagine Video 1.5 last month, it was our best video model yet — better motion, better physics, and better audio. Today it goes further: image and voice references, video from a prompt alone, and native 1080p generation.
Image and voice references start today in the US for SuperGrok Heavy and SuperGrok Plus on grok.com/imagine and iOS, rolling out to all tiers over the next few days.
Describe the shot — no starting image needed. Text-to-video pairs our image generation with image-to-video. Native 1080p is now supported with text-to-video and image-to-video. Text-to-video and native 1080p are generally available on grok.com/imagine, iOS, and Android.
Pass in a character image and a voice reference, and both hold — the same face and the same voice in every scene.

Each reference image locks one thing in place — a face, a product, a location. Keep a character and swap the scene, keep the scene and swap the character, or hold both and change only the action. Up to seven references per generation.

Image references, text-to-video, and native 1080p are live in the xAI API with our best video model, grok-imagine-video-1.5. Voice reference support is available on request.
